What is proprioception and its significance in fitness? 🔊
Proprioception refers to the body’s ability to sense its position and movement in space, playing a vital role in fitness. It enables individuals to perform activities with better coordination and balance, reducing the risk of injury. Developing proprioceptive skills enhances performance in sports and daily activities, allowing for smooth and efficient movements. Training methods such as balance exercises, yoga, and plyometrics can cultivate proprioception. Improved awareness of body mechanics not only contributes to athletic performance but also supports overall functional health throughout the lifespan.
